Who created FreeCAD?

Developed by Jürgen Riegel, Werner Mayer and Yorik van Havre, FreeCAD is one of these 3D modeling software, known for being open-source and free. The software is currently available in version 0.18.

How old is FreeCAD?

FreeCAD

Screenshots from FreeCAD version 0.19
Initial release 29 October 2002
Stable release 0.19.4 / 1 March 2022
Repository github.com/FreeCAD/FreeCAD
Written in C++, Python

Is FreeCAD good for 2D?

FreeCAD. FreeCAD is not only a 3D parametric modeler, it is a 3D and 2D program. Indeed, it can be used to create technical drawings and start to give life to your 2D laser cutting projects. To use this program, you will need to have a first experience with CAD, in order to make the most of all of its drawing tools.

Can FreeCAD open DWG files?

FreeCAD can use it to offer DWG import and export, by converting DWG files to the DXF format under the hood, then using its standard DXF importer to import the file contents.
